MIG welding and brazing with acetylene torch are available options for joining metal parts. Both are considered hotwork and must be completed with the presence of a person who has completed NFPA hotwork training. All metal shop Technical Assistants and Lab Staff have completed this training.

Project-based welding instruction is available to interested individuals, but most welding needs can be completed by the metal shop Technical Assistants. This allows students to engage and learn from the process without having to undergo all required training. Any individual interested in performing hotwork must complete the Student Hotwork Training (EHS) on the Harvard Training Portal.

The amount and type of work that can be completed is at the discretion of the Technical Assistants and Lab Staff; it is not guaranteed that all work will be completed. All hotwork must be pre-approved by Fabrication Lab staff, to assess the risk of fire and other safety considerations.
